Milan Faces Crucial Test Against In-Form atalanta
Can the Rossoneri Reignite Their Scudetto Hopes?
Milan travels to Bergamo this weekend for a crucial clash against a red-hot atalanta side. With the Serie A title race heating up, a win for the rossoneri could be vital in their quest to rejoin the fight for the Scudetto.
“I’m not thinking about any result other than a victory,” declared Milan manager Paulo Fonseca. Though, he quickly added, “It won’t be a decisive match, irrespective of the outcome.”
Fonseca is well aware of the challenge ahead. “I know, it’s never a good time to face atalanta,” he said with a chuckle.”They are in great form, the team is growing and gaining confidence. Meanwhile, they arrive with eight consecutive league wins, scoring 26 goals and conceding only four.”
Tactical Battle Looms
The match promises to be a engaging tactical duel.atalanta’s aggressive man-marking system, a rarity in modern football, will be put to the test against Milan’s attacking prowess.
“You don’t see a team playing man-to-man like Atalanta does these days,” explained Fonseca.”But football is cyclical, and Gasperini has been a pioneer in bringing this method back to the highest level. In Europe, everyone is studying it. Such as, Bayern Munich and Stuttgart in Germany now play in a similar way, and I’m sure they’ve learned from him.”
Italy, it seems, is setting the trend. “Winning here is more difficult than elsewhere,” Fonseca noted, ”and the results of serie A teams in Europe prove it: they defend better, close down spaces, and…”
Milan’s Pioli Focused on Tactics, Not Gasperini, Ahead of Atalanta Clash
Milan, italy – Stefano Pioli insists his focus is solely on securing a victory against Atalanta, not on outsmarting his counterpart Gian Piero Gasperini. The Rossoneri boss acknowledged the tactical prowess of the “unique” gasperini, but emphasized that his team is solely focused on claiming three points.
“Gasp is unique, but I’m not interested in beating him, I’m interested in winning the game like all the other times,” Pioli stated.
While praising Gasperini’s tactical acumen, Pioli acknowledged the challenge Atalanta poses. “it’s easy to understand how Atalanta plays, the difficult part is actually contrasting them on the pitch. We won’t change our way of playing, even though some adjustments will be necesary. But I’m clear on where the game will be decided.”
Pioli expressed confidence in his team’s preparation, highlighting their improved defensive solidity and attacking fluidity. “We’ve found more balance and a lot of it comes from how we’re defending now. Until 3-4 weeks ago we had some problems at the back, today we’re doing well and so are we in attack. We have less anxiety.”
The Milan manager confirmed that midfielder Yunus Musah will start, while praising Rafael Leao’s recent advancement in form. “leao has changed his attitude, it’s reality and not just an impression. He’s scored 5 goals, he needs to put it in his head to score 20.Am I satisfied? No, he can always do better.Like all the others, there are always things that can be improved.”
Pioli also addressed the case of Charles de Ketelaere,who struggled at Milan but has found success at Atalanta. “It’s happened to me and some players too, sometimes it’s the system of play that enhances or depresses a footballer.”
The Milan boss confirmed that both Ciprian Tătărușanu and Ruben loftus-Cheek are available for selection.

Tiny Home,Big Dreams: Millennials Ditching Traditional Housing for Minimalist Living
Across the country,a new generation is redefining the American Dream,trading sprawling suburban homes for compact,eco-kind dwellings.
Millennials,facing soaring housing costs and a desire for simpler living,are increasingly turning to tiny homes.These pint-sized abodes,typically under 400 square feet,offer a unique solution to the challenges of modern life.
“It’s about freedom and flexibility,” says Sarah Jones, a 28-year-old graphic designer who recently moved into a custom-built tiny home in Portland, Oregon.”I’m not tied down by a mortgage, and I can easily relocate if I want to.”
Jones’s story is becoming increasingly common. Tiny homes appeal to a wide range of individuals, from young professionals seeking financial independence to retirees looking to downsize and embrace a minimalist lifestyle.
The movement’s popularity has spawned a thriving industry, with specialized builders, architects, and even tiny home communities popping up nationwide.
More Than Just Small Spaces
Tiny homes aren’t just about shrinking square footage; they represent a shift in values.
“It’s about living intentionally,” explains Emily Carter, founder of Tiny House Nation, a popular television show chronicling the tiny home movement. “People are realizing that less stuff equals more freedom and more time to pursue their passions.”
The environmental benefits of tiny living are also attracting attention.With smaller footprints and often off-grid capabilities, these homes minimize their impact on the planet.
Challenges and Considerations
While the tiny home lifestyle offers numerous advantages, it’s not without its challenges. Zoning regulations and building codes can be restrictive in some areas, making it difficult to find suitable land for tiny homes.
Financing can also be a hurdle, as traditional mortgages are often unavailable for unconventional dwellings.
Despite these obstacles, the tiny home movement shows no signs of slowing down. As more millennials embrace minimalism and seek option housing solutions, the future of tiny living looks radiant.
